Scientific Importance
The Rainbow Hellish Axolotl has become a valuable species in scientific research due to its unique ability to regenerate limbs, spinal cord, and even parts of its brain. This has led to numerous studies on tissue regeneration and potential medical applications for humans. They have also been used in space research to study the effects of microgravity on bone regeneration.
Conservation Efforts
Unfortunately, the population of the Rainbow Hellish Axolotl has been declining due to habitat loss and pollution in Lake Xochimilco. Efforts to conserve the species include captive breeding programs and restoration of their natural habitat. It is important to protect these unique creatures not only for their scientific value but also for their ecological significance in their ecosystem.

Caring for a Rainbow Hellish Axolotl
If you are interested in owning a Rainbow Hellish Axolotl, it is important to provide them with a suitable environment. This includes a tank with clean and cool water, hiding places, and a varied diet of live and frozen food. It is also recommended to avoid handling them too much, as they can easily get stressed and their delicate skin can be easily damaged.
